Cultural Considerations within the Russian Market

Navigating this Russian marketplace requires sharp appreciation of its unique cultural nuances. Unlike other markets, where honesty often reigns supreme, Russians tend to value indirect communication. Building strong connections is paramount, and regular social interactions are crucial for establishing trust prior to professional discussions.

  • Furthermore, Russians often place a high value on structure. Titles and positions carry weight. It is essential to address individuals with their appropriate titles and show consideration to people of higher standing.
  • In addition, Russians are characterized by their warmth. Offering gifts and treating guests is a common practice, indicating good will and strengthening connections.
